Output 5f4dcdb2a53d55366c217f868481852c61e58a4c4335bcfa6a3bb9eac7c81c23:3

value
34639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3d3b03c08b32c0ea02a78c0ae065e5ee285a5ca OP_EQUAL
address
3M146PWmCem5TM6BR8TndkjEvqCzcaGLd8
transaction
5f4dcdb2a53d55366c217f868481852c61e58a4c4335bcfa6a3bb9eac7c81c23
spent
true